Gaming News - June 2006
Calabasas, CA (June 5, 2006) - THQ and Iron Lore Entertainment today
announced that Titan Quest has gone gold.
From THQ:
This highly anticipated action Role-Playing Game (RPG) will
take Windows PC gamers on a transcontinental journey through the treacherous
and exotic lands of Greece, Egypt and Asia, blending an immersive storyline
with fast-moving combat and lush, cinematic gameplay for the ultimate RPG
experience. Developed by Brian Sullivan's (co-creator of Age of Empires) Iron
Lore Entertainment, Titan Quest is scheduled to begin shipping to retailers
worldwide on June 26, 2006.

In Titan Quest, gamers will quest through fabled locations such as the
Parthenon, the Great Pyramids, the Hanging Gardens of Babylon and the Great
Wall of China, to save humanity from terrifying monsters, mythical beasts and
the evil Titans who have escaped their eternal prisons. The game features a
deep single player and co-operative multiplayer game experience with an epic
story written by award-winning screenwriter Randall Wallace (Braveheart, The
Man in the Iron Mask).
